It appears to be working great for me out of the box now.  Since we're
talking about "official releases" now, I'd like to mention that the
license doesn't quite fit in the install dialog's text field, and it is
wrapping the C comments (which are displayed with a non-fixed-width
font, so they look a little ugly).  I remember talk of someone making a
version of the license that would look better in a non-fixed-width font
a while back.  Is that around, and could it be dumped into the Zenmap OS
X package?

I have prepared the latest testing package of Nmap and Zenmap for
Mac OS X.

http://nmap.org/dist/nmap-4.62-test9.dmg (19.5 MB)

This release changes the names of some internal scripts to allow running
on case-sensitive filesystems.

The Mac packages have developed enough that we can now speak of official
releases instead of testing releases. There's a new section for Mac OS X
on the download page: http://nmap.org/download.html#macosx . If there
are no more major problems then I'll drop the "test" name with the next
Nmap release.
